Meditations by Marcus Aurelius "Meditations" by Marcus Aurelius is a philosophical work that has been translated into many languages, including English. This book was originally written in Greek and it contains 12 books of various lengths. It was written as an emperor's private journal to help himself with his life philosophy. Meditations is perhaps the only document of its kind ever made. It is the private thoughts of the world's most powerful man giving advice to himself on how to make good on the responsibilities and obligations of his positions. Τὰ εἰς ἑαυτόν = Meditations, Marcus Aurelius Meditations is a series of personal writings by Marcus Aurelius, Roman Emperor from AD to , recording his private notes to himself and ideas on Stoic philosophy. The Meditations is divided into 12 books that chronicle different periods of Aurelius' life.
